What is Valence Bond Theory?

Valence Bond Theory

Quick Answer

This theory explains how atoms bond together to form molecules by overlapping their atomic orbitals. It focuses on the idea that bonds are formed when two electrons from different atoms share space in a way that stabilizes the molecule.

Overview

Valence Bond Theory is a fundamental concept in chemistry that describes how atoms connect to form molecules. It suggests that when two atoms come close, their outermost electrons can overlap, creating a bond between them. This overlapping of atomic orbitals allows the electrons to be shared, which helps hold the atoms together in a stable arrangement. The theory works by focusing on the electrons in the outer shells of atoms, known as valence electrons. When two atoms approach each other, their atomic orbitals can combine to form new orbitals that are lower in energy than the separate ones. This energy reduction is what makes the bond stable and allows molecules to exist, like how two hydrogen atoms combine to form hydrogen gas. Valence Bond Theory is important because it helps explain the structure and behavior of many substances we encounter daily. For example, it can explain why water has its unique properties, as the oxygen atom bonds with two hydrogen atoms through overlapping orbitals. Understanding this theory allows scientists to predict how different elements will interact and form compounds.

Atomic orbitals are regions around an atom's nucleus where electrons are likely to be found. They have different shapes and energy levels, which influence how atoms bond with each other.
Valence Bond Theory focuses on the overlap of atomic orbitals to form bonds, while other theories like Molecular Orbital Theory consider the entire molecule's electron structure. Each theory provides different insights into the nature of chemical bonds.
This theory is crucial because it helps us understand how and why atoms bond together to form molecules. By explaining the stability and behavior of compounds, it aids in predicting chemical reactions and properties of substances.
